1.11.1
CCC
 
Loading...
Searching...
No Matches
gstlrn::IdentityPreconditioner Class Reference

#include <IdentityPrecond.hpp>

Inheritance diagram for gstlrn::IdentityPreconditioner:
gstlrn::APreconditioner

Public Member Functions

 IdentityPreconditioner ()
 
template<typename MatrixType >
 IdentityPreconditioner (const MatrixType &)
 
template<typename MatrixType >
IdentityPreconditioneranalyzePattern (const MatrixType &)
 
template<typename MatrixType >
IdentityPreconditionerfactorize (const MatrixType &)
 
template<typename MatrixType >
IdentityPreconditionercompute (const MatrixType &)
 
template<typename Rhs >
const Rhs & solve (const Rhs &b) const
 
Eigen::ComputationInfo info ()
 
- Public Member Functions inherited from gstlrn::APreconditioner
 APreconditioner ()
 
virtual ~APreconditioner ()=default
 
Eigen::ComputationInfo info () const
 

Constructor & Destructor Documentation

◆ IdentityPreconditioner() [1/2]

gstlrn::IdentityPreconditioner::IdentityPreconditioner ( )
inline

◆ IdentityPreconditioner() [2/2]

template<typename MatrixType >
gstlrn::IdentityPreconditioner::IdentityPreconditioner ( const MatrixType &  )
inlineexplicit

Member Function Documentation

◆ analyzePattern()

template<typename MatrixType >
IdentityPreconditioner & gstlrn::IdentityPreconditioner::analyzePattern ( const MatrixType &  )
inline

◆ compute()

template<typename MatrixType >
IdentityPreconditioner & gstlrn::IdentityPreconditioner::compute ( const MatrixType &  )
inline

◆ factorize()

template<typename MatrixType >
IdentityPreconditioner & gstlrn::IdentityPreconditioner::factorize ( const MatrixType &  )
inline

◆ info()

Eigen::ComputationInfo gstlrn::IdentityPreconditioner::info ( )
inline

◆ solve()

template<typename Rhs >
const Rhs & gstlrn::IdentityPreconditioner::solve ( const Rhs &  b) const
inline

The documentation for this class was generated from the following file: